KT15 1BT is a safe, established residential area on High Tree Close, 0.5km from Row Town in New Haw, West Byfleet and Sheerwater. Administratively it sits within Ottershaw ward and the Runnymede and Weybridge constituency.

One of the more sought-after postcodes in KT15, KT15 1BT offers a young, family-focused suburb — children, starter homes, good schools nearby. The 44 average age reflects a mixed, mid-career community — settling down but not yet slowing down. 84% of residents own their home — above average for the district, consistent with a stable and sought-after address.

Safety: Crime rates are low here at 22 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Prices average £422k, down 11.9% year-on-year.

Census 2021 statistics for KT15 1BT are sourced from Output Area E00156377 (shared with 7 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
